WebNov 9, 2024 · Garrett Augustus Morgan was born in Paris, Kentucky, on March 4, 1877. Both of his parents were former enslaved people and of mixed descent. Garrett dropped out of school after only six years and, by age 14, moved to Cincinnati, Ohio, to find a job.
